Key Points

  • Dense 27B wins most tasks but gap closing
  • MoE gains in coding: SWE-bench lead drops +9.0 to +4.1
  • Dense surges in Terminal-Bench 2.0: +7.8 lead
  • MoE viable for 24GB VRAM with 256k context
